    Benjamin Law je autor, ktorého diela skúmajú zložitosť rodinných vzťahov a osobnej identity. Jeho písanie sa vyznačuje prenikavou introspekciou a jemným humorom, vďaka čomu sa čitatelia ľahko vžijú do jeho skúseností. Law sa často zameriava na témy kultúry a príslušnosti a ponúka jedinečný pohľad na prepletené aspekty ázijskej a austrálskej skúsenosti. Jeho eseje a literárne diela sú cenené pre svoju úprimnosť a schopnosť podnietiť zamyslenie.

      1972. On a quiet summer night in Newcastle, Australia, two teenage girls must each make a choice: to act upon their desires or suppress them? To live an openly queer life or to try desperately not to? Over the following three decades, these girls grow into women and live out their decisions, always almost crossing paths at pivotal moments. In an era that spans Australia's first Mardi Gras and the AIDS pandemic, there is joy and grief and loss and desire for each of them - but will their lives ever collide? A Language of Limbs is about love and how it's policed, friendship and how it transcends, and hilarity in the face of heartbreak. A celebration of queer life in all its vibrancy and colour, this story finds the humanity in all of us and demands we claim our futures for ourselves.
